Common Types of Floor Damage in Boca Raton
In Boca Raton, FL, various flooring materials are susceptible to specific types of damage. Professionals serving the area are well-versed in addressing these issues across a range of popular materials. Common culprits include:
Wood Flooring Issues
Humidity and moisture are significant factors in South Florida. This can lead to:
- Cupping and crowning: Warping of individual floorboards due to moisture fluctuations.
- Scratches and dents: From daily foot traffic, moving furniture, or pet claws, common in homes with active families.
- Fading and discoloration: Exposure to intense sunlight, often a concern in sun-drenched homes along the coast.
- Loose or creaking boards: Often a sign of subfloor issues or improperly laid wood.
Tile and Grout Problems
Tile is a popular choice for its durability and resistance to moisture, but it can still face challenges:
- Cracked or chipped tiles: Resulting from dropped heavy objects or improper installation.
- Loose tiles: Can occur due to adhesive failure or subfloor movement.
- Grout deterioration: Stains, cracks, or crumbling grout can create an unappealing appearance and allow moisture infiltration.
- Uneven grout lines: Can compromise the aesthetic appeal and lead to dirt accumulation.
Laminate and Vinyl Flooring Concerns
These cost-effective options are also prone to damage:
- Scratches and gouges: Especially on laminate, which can be more susceptible to surface damage.
- Water damage and swelling: While more water-resistant than wood, prolonged exposure can still cause swelling in laminate and some vinyl types.
- Peeling or lifting edges: Can happen with adhesive-backed vinyl or with age and wear.
- Wear patterns: Areas of high traffic can show signs of wear, particularly in commercial settings.
Carpet Wear and Tear
Despite its comfort, carpet requires specific care:
- Stains and discoloration: From spills, pets, or general use.
- Fraying and unraveling: Edges or seams can become damaged over time.
- Matting: In high-traffic areas, fibers can become flattened and lose their loft.
- Indentations: From heavy furniture, particularly a concern in living rooms and dining areas.
The Professional Floor Repair Process in Boca Raton
When you need floor repair services in Boca Raton, FL, a qualified professional will typically follow a systematic approach to ensure the best outcome. This process often involves:
Initial Assessment and Diagnosis
The flooring expert will begin by thoroughly inspecting the damaged area. This includes identifying the type of flooring, the extent of the damage, and the underlying cause. For instance, in a typically humid Boca Raton environment, they’ll be looking for signs of moisture intrusion or expansion in wood floors.
Damage Mitigation and Preparation
Before any repairs commence, the area will be prepared to prevent further damage. This might involve removing damaged sections, cleaning thoroughly, and ensuring the subfloor is stable and dry. For extensive water damage, mitigation might involve drying out the area comprehensively.
Repair Techniques Tailored to Flooring Type
The specific repair methods will vary significantly based on the material:
- For wood floors, this could involve replacing individual damaged planks, sanding down scratches, or refinishing the entire floor to match.
- Tile repair may involve carefully removing and replacing cracked or broken tiles, then re-grouting the area to match existing grout lines.
- Laminate and vinyl repairs often involve replacing damaged sections with new material that matches the existing pattern and color.
- Carpet repair can include patching small areas, re-stretching loose carpet, or carefully repairing seams.
Finishing and Sealing
Once the repairs are complete, the professional will focus on matching the aesthetic of the surrounding floor. This might involve staining, sealing, or applying a protective finish to ensure a seamless and durable result. Frequently Asked Questions about Floor Repair in Boca Raton
How much does floor repair typically cost in Boca Raton?
The cost of floor repair in Boca Raton varies widely depending on the type of flooring, the extent of the damage, and the specific repair needed. Simple repairs like replacing a few tiles or patching a small area of carpet will be less expensive than extensive wood floor refinishing or subfloor repair. It is always best to get personalized quotes from local professionals for an accurate estimate.
How long does it take to repair damaged flooring?
The duration of floor repair depends on the complexity of the job. Minor repairs like replacing a few loose tiles or fixing a minor scratch on wood flooring might take only a few hours. However, larger projects, such as refinishing an entire room of hardwood floors, replacing a significant portion of damaged flooring, or addressing subfloor issues, can take several days to complete, including drying times for adhesives and finishes.
What is the best type of flooring for a highly humid climate like Boca Raton?
For Boca Raton’s humid climate, materials like porcelain tile, luxury vinyl plank (LVP), and engineered hardwood are excellent choices. Porcelain tile is highly resistant to moisture and stains. Luxury vinyl plank offers water resistance and durability. Engineered hardwood, with its layered construction, is more stable and less prone to expansion and contraction from humidity compared to solid hardwood. When considering any wood-based product, ensuring proper installation and acclimatization is crucial.
